A161500 Primes dividing some member of A073833.

Comments

Primes that divide A073833(n) will divide A073834(m) for any m > n, and this is all the prime divisors of A073834(m).
Iterating f(x) = x + 1/x modulo p will eventually either produce a zero (in which case p is in this sequence), or it will loop to an earlier term (in which case it is not). Since f(-x) = -f(x), encountering the negation of an earlier term means that the iteration is looping.
Note that A073833(6) = 969581 = 521 * 1861 is the first composite member of that sequence.
